Ita-Faji Market – Lagos Island

Ita-Faji Market, nestled in the heart of Lagos Island, is a lively commercial hub that has been serving residents and traders for generations. Known for its labyrinthine alleys, bustling stalls, and the constant hum of negotiation, the market is a microcosm of Lagos’ economic and cultural energy. From early morning until nightfall, Ita-Faji thrives as a center for fresh produce, seafood, textiles, household goods, and a wide range of everyday necessities.

The market’s charm lies in its authenticity — the scenes are unpolished yet vibrant, with traders calling out their wares and customers weaving between colorful displays. It also serves as a meeting point for communities from various backgrounds, blending Yoruba traditions with influences from other Nigerian ethnic groups. Ita-Faji’s resilience is notable; despite challenges such as urban congestion and occasional fires, it continues to adapt, modernize, and hold its place as a vital trading post within Lagos Island’s dense urban fabric.

For visitors, Ita-Faji offers a glimpse into the city’s grassroots commerce — a place where bargains are struck, relationships are built, and the true rhythm of Lagos is on display. Whether you come for shopping, photography, or simply to observe the spirited market life, Ita-Faji stands as an enduring symbol of Lagosian enterprise and hustle.
